When to go to Dickinson

  • If your ideal holiday involves a full itinerary, book your hotel in Dickinson in October. This is peak travel season, so expect the city to be at its liveliest.

  • Explore at a more leisurely pace by locking in a Dickinson hotel in May. This is the quietest time to visit and often offers better rates too.

  • Don't forget to factor in the weather when picking your dates. July brings the warmest conditions, with temperatures reaching highs of 32ºC.

  • January is the coolest time of year, with lows of -15ºC.

  • For a lower chance of grey skies, search for Dickinson hotels in September. With an average of four days of rain, this is the driest month.

  • You can expect more rain in May, which gets around eight days of wet weather.

Flying to Dickinson

Dickinson Theodore Roosevelt Regional Airport (DIK)

  • Book a flight to Dickinson and step off the plane at Dickinson Theodore Roosevelt Regional Airport (DIK), the main airport for this city. It's about 10 kms (6 miles) from the centre.

  • It takes about 10 minutes to reach central Dickinson when driving. The journey by public transport is roughly 10 minutes.
